What You'll Do
- Own the general ledger, financial close process, and the integrity of our P&L, balance sheet, and cash reporting.
- Set accounting policy — classifications, accruals, and revenue/expense recognition — and apply it consistently.
- Approve payroll runs and credit exceptions with real, substantive review.
- Own bank reconciliation standards and resolve discrepancies before they become problems.
- Lead a disciplined, predictable financial close — monthly, quarterly, and annually.
- Coordinate audit, tax, and compliance work with external advisors.
- Surface control gaps and compliance risks early, before they become surprises.
